phenotype observed in females
phenotype observed in males
N normal phenotype
endocrine/exocrine glands
• female specific phenotype, extensive mammary epithelial hyperplasias eventually developed mammary tumors with 100% penetrance
• compared to transgenic mice expressing wild-type plyomavirus middle T antigen, there was a significant delay in induction of tumors
• the tumors appeared to be less differentiated than tumors expressing wild-type plyomavirus middle T antigen or mutant plyomavirus middle T antigen with Y to F mutation at position 250
• female specific phenotype, global induction of extremely cystic and dilated mammary epithelial hyperplasia without defined alveolar structures in 12-week-old virgin animals
• the mammary epithelium were incapable of nursing
• mammary epithelial hyperplasias displayed extensive apoptotic cell death
